Gareth White wrote:
> I'm one of those people unfortunate enough to be behind an NTLM proxy at
> work. As such it's currently very difficult to download branches from
> launchpad, whether it be Bazaar plugins or Bazaar itself. I've
> successfully used http://tredosoft.com/ntlm_proxy_server to allow Bazaar
> to indirectly work with the NTLM proxy but it would be nicer if Bazaar
> supported it natively.
>

There seems to be:
http://sourceforge.net/projects/ntlmaps/
and
http://code.google.com/p/python-ntlm/

The latter seems like it integrates cleanly with the rest of the urllib2
authentication infrastructure, so it might be possible to integrate.

Though we don't really have access to such a proxy for testing.
